What is the difference between General Management vs Operations Management?

AspectGeneral ManagementOperations Management
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ree; often an MBABachelor's degree in Business, Engineering, or related field
Work EnvironmentOversees entire organization or multiple departmentsFocuses on specific processes or production areas
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across various industries for overall leadershipCommon in manufacturing, logistics, and service industries
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ding broad leadership rolesFocus on process optimization and efficiency

While both roles involve management skills, General Management oversees the entire organization or multiple departments, focusing on strategic leadership. Operations Management concentrates on optimizing specific processes or production activities within the organization. The two roles often collaborate but differ in scope and focus.

What is general management?

General management refers to the overall supervision and coordination of an organization's operations, resources, and staff to achieve its objectives. General managers are responsible for strategic planning, setting goals, leading teams, and ensuring the effective day-to-day functioning of a business or department. They often oversee multiple departments, such as finance, marketing, human resources, and production, making them key decision-makers in organizations.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ills are essential for success in general management roles.

General Manager
Homewood Suites Prattville | Opening Fall 2026
About us
Peachtree Group is a privately held, fully integrated real estate investment management, lending, and servicing platform. The company owns, operates, manages, and develops hotels and invests in hotel- and other commercial real estate-related assets throughout the United States. Through its affiliate, Peachtree Group Hospitality Management, Peachtree manages the performance of 100+ hotels across 27 brands with 14,000+ rooms in 26 states.
At Peachtree Group, we believe leadership starts with empathy, humility, innovation, communication, and accountability. We are looking for a passionate hospitality leader who thrives on developing people, fostering team engagement, and creating memorable experiences for guests and associates alike.
Be Part of Something New.
If you're excited about leading a brand-new hotel opening, building an exceptional team, and making a lasting impact in the Prattville community, we'd love to meet you.
Position Overview:
As the General Manager of Homewood Suites Prattville, you will provide strategic leadership for all hotel operations while delivering exceptional guest experiences, driving financial performance, and cultivating a positive and engaging workplace culture. You will be supported by an experienced regional team and backed by a company culture that empowers leaders to make a lasting impact.
Lead the Opening and Operations
  • Successfully oversee the pre-opening and opening of Homewood Suites Prattville, ensuring a smooth launch and exceptional guest experience from day one.
  • Provide strategic leadership across all hotel departments to maximize operational performance, guest satisfaction, and team engagement.
  • Foster a culture of service excellence, accountability, and continuous improvement.
  • Ensure compliance with brand standards, company policies, and operational procedures.

Drive Financial Performance
  • Develop and execute strategies to maximize revenue and profitability.
  • Partner with regional operations and accounting teams to analyze monthly financial performance and identify opportunities for improvement.
  • Manage hotel budgets, forecasting, labor costs, payroll, and expense controls.
  • Optimize revenue across all available channels to achieve and exceed financial goals.

Build and Develop a Winning Team
  • Recruit, hire, train, and retain top talent through innovative and effective staffing strategies.
  • Create an engaging workplace culture that inspires associates to perform at their best.
  • Provide ongoing coaching, mentorship, and professional development opportunities.
  • Lead by example and foster an environment built on respect, teamwork, and recognition.

Represent the Hotel and Brand
  • Serve as a visible leader within the hotel and the Prattville community.
  • Develop relationships with local organizations, businesses, and community partners.
  • Participate in community events, volunteer activities, and networking opportunities that enhance the hotel's presence and reputation.
  • Champion the Homewood Suites and Peachtree Group brand while delivering exceptional guest experiences.

Operational Leadership
  • Participate in weekly revenue strategy meetings with the regional revenue management team.
  • Ensure timely and accurate reporting for company, brand, and ownership requirements.
  • Oversee hotel accounting functions, including payroll administration and financial controls.
  • Utilize hotel management systems and reporting platforms to drive operational excellence.

Qualifications
  • Current or previous Hotel General Manager experience preferred.
  • Hotel pre-opening experience.
  • Alternatively, 3+ years of progressive hotel leadership experience in operations, rooms, sales, or related disciplines.
  • Experience with major hospitality brands such as Marriott, Hilton, Hyatt, or similar.
  • Proven ability to lead teams, drive results, and deliver exceptional guest experiences.
  • Strong financial acumen with experience managing budgets, forecasting, and profit and loss statements.
  •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to effectively resolve guest and associate concerns while maintaining professionalism.
  • Comfortable learning and utilizing technology and hotel operating systems.
  • Hospitality certifications such as CHA, CHRM, or CHSP are a plus.

Preferred Systems Experience
  • PEP or OnQ
  • ProfitSword
  • Hotel Effectiveness
  • M3 Accounting
  • Hotel PMS platforms
  • UKG or UltiPro
  • Microsoft Office Suite
